UNITED STATES v. MANDELBAUM'S RESTAURANT


22 F.2d 686 (1927)

UNITED STATES v. MANDELBAUM'S RESTAURANT et al. SAME v. GORINI'S RESTAURANT.

District Court, S. D. New York.

February 24, 1927.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Emory R. Buckner, U. S. Atty., of New York City (Lowell Wadmond, of Brooklyn, N. Y., and Arthur H. Schwartz, of New York City, of counsel), for the United States.

M. Michael Edelstein, of New York City, for defendants.


THACHER, District Judge.

The preliminary injunction herein was issued without notice to the defendants, upon the showing made by the bill of complaint and a supporting affidavit of the assistant United States attorney in charge of the prosecution of the suit. The allegations in the bill of complaint and in the supporting affidavit are all upon information and belief, the sources of information and grounds of belief in each case being stated to be official statements...
